On June 1, between 2 PM and 5 PM, the esplanade in front of BTarena turns into a one-of-a-kind playground - kids, parents, grandparents, and any curious passerby are invited to color a Dacia Logan. Yes, bro, a real car! Not a toy one, not a sidewalk drawing - a Dacia that you turn into a work of art. The organizers, the folks at BTarena, say entry is free and anyone can leave their mark.
